Referment is partnering with Kilnbridge, a leading UK construction and civil engineering contractor, delivering complex, high-profile infrastructure and property projects across London and the South East. Kilnbridge are seeking an experienced Supply Chain Manager with a background in construction, property or civil engineering to support pre-construction and bid teams, shaping procurement strategy and building long-term, high-performing supply chain partnerships.

The Role

Reporting to the Group Head of Procurement, you will play a key role in pre-construction and early project stages, developing procurement strategies, mapping construction supply chains, and embedding performance frameworks that support successful project delivery. This is a strategic, construction-facing role, working closely with bid, commercial, engineering, and project teams.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Developing procurement strategies for construction bids and projects
  • Building and maintaining construction supply chain maps across key and non-key trade packages
  • Supporting strategic subcontractor and supplier selection
  • Creating and managing supply chain data on capability, capacity, compliance, and performance
  • Implementing and monitoring KPI and 360Β° supplier performance frameworks
  • Acting as a key interface between construction teams and the supply chain
  • Building long-term, performance-led relationships with subcontractors and suppliers
  • Supporting safety, sustainability, innovation, and compliance objectives

Must-have Experience

  • Proven supply chain or procurement experience within construction, civil engineering or property
  • Strong understanding of trade packages, subcontractors, and construction procurement
  • Experience supporting pre-construction, bids, or early project stages

Ideal Background Includes

  • Main contractor or EPC environment
  • Infrastructure, civils, or complex construction projects
  • Data-led approach to supplier performance and decision-making

CIPS desirable but not essential. CSCS required.
